PermissionError: [Errno 13] Permission denied: 'y_true.xlsx'
时间: 2023-10-17 10:27:22 浏览: 97
这个错误是由于文件权限问题引起的。你在尝试访问或写入名为'y_true.xlsx'的文件时,没有足够的权限。请确保你具有读取和写入这个文件的权限。你可以尝试以下几种解决方法:
1. 检查文件权限:确保你拥有访问和修改该文件的权限。你可以使用命令行或文件管理器来检查和修改文件权限。
2. 更改文件所属用户:如果文件的所有者与当前用户不匹配,你可能无法访问或修改它。在命令行中可以使用`chown`命令来更改文件的所有者。
3. 切换到管理员模式:如果你是在一个受限制的用户账户下运行程序,尝试切换到管理员或超级用户模式以获取足够的权限。
4. 使用其他路径或文件名:尝试将文件保存到不受限制或更容易访问的位置,并使用不同的文件名。这样可能会避免权限问题。
如果问题仍然存在,请提供更多上下文信息,以便我能够更具体地帮助你解决问题。
相关问题
PermissionError: [Errno 13] Permission denied: 'new_data.xlsx'
这个错误通常是因为你没有足够的权限来访问或修改文件 "new_data.xlsx"。你可以尝试以下解决方法:
1. 确认文件是否已经被其他程序占用,如果是,请关闭程序后再试。
2. 检查文件所在的文件夹是否设置了只读权限,如果是,请修改权限。
3. 确认你的操作系统的用户账户是否有足够的权限来访问或修改该文件。
4. 尝试将文件复制到其他位置,然后再进行修改或访问。
如果以上方法都不能解决问题,请联系系统管理员或者文件所有者来获取更多帮助。
PermissionError: [Errno 13] Permission denied: 'encoded_filename.xlsx'
这个错误是由于没有权限访问文件 "encoded_filename.xlsx" 导致的。您可以尝试以下几个解决方法:
1. 确保您有足够的权限来访问该文件。您可以检查文件的权限设置,并确保您具有读取和写入该文件的权限。
2. 如果您正在运行该代码并且是作为普通用户而不是管理员运行,请尝试使用管理员权限运行代码。
3. 检查文件是否被其他程序占用或打开。如果是这样,请关闭该程序并重新尝试访问文件。
4. 尝试将文件复制到其他位置,然后尝试访问新位置的文件。
5. 如果您无法解决权限问题,您可以尝试更改文件的权限或联系系统管理员以获取帮助。
阅读全文